     What I love about the BB Cream craze is that a lot of skin care companies have joined in and launched their own versions. One good thing about this is, as the new ones come out, they just keep getting better in terms of formulation, packaging, availability and retail price.

Just recently, I got the Garnier Skin Renew BB Cream with spf 15 in light to medium. I didn't use it immediately since I still have my Tony Moly luminous aura goddess BB cream and I just recently opened L'oreal white perfect BB cream. But a week ago, I gave in, finally tried it and I was in awe at how amazing this product is.


 




It comes in a 75ml squeeze type tube which I think is pretty generous for its tag ($11.99) and a little goes a long way so you can be sure it will last you months and you're getting your money's worth. It has a light creamy texture which spreads effortlessly on your skin. This product, by far, is the easiest to apply compared  to other BB creams I've tried. 



Garnier BB Cream immediately after application.


Garnier BB Cream after blending


I love the way it instantly moisturizes your skin and leaves it looking healthy, fresh and well hydrated. Most BB creams give you a matte finish while others give you just a natural look but Garnier leaves your skin with a soft, dewy finish. It offers light to medium coverage and has spf 15 so you might want to use this with a concealer for darker spots and a sunscreen with higher spf. 




For me, I think this is perfect for normal to combination skin but I'm not so sure it will benefit those with oily skin. I have combination skin and so far, my T-zone doesn't look greasy after a few hours of application. This formula doesn't cake or become greasy over time. Most importantly the shade light to medium goes well with my skin tone. The only problem I have with this product is availability in the local market. Garnier hasn't released this in Manila yet but I do hope they make this available soon.



Over all I highly recommend this product especially to newbies when it comes to BB creams. This is also available in medium to deep for those with morena or darker skin.

    1. Hi there, luckily I already tried both BB creams and if you need better coverage to hide pimple marks or uneven skin tone, the Tony Moly luminous aura goddess BB cream is the better choice. It doesn't leave a gray or white cast, it's nongreasy and just a small dot goes a long way. What I don't like so much about the L'oreal white perfect BB cream is that it doesn't give much coverage so you tend to add more product and as a result you end up with an unnatural white cast.
